Output 270c96407ab30ef82107ef9c8f2e68bfabbc57961d0e7cbe484ca74c2540d084:0

value
620656692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b44753760f6f564128fd6cffcc9f01cb2ae2cf2a OP_EQUALVERIFY OP_CHECKSIG
address
LbfBLZWK3zYYRJziMfEvqGpGV6HvgLiCQg
transaction
270c96407ab30ef82107ef9c8f2e68bfabbc57961d0e7cbe484ca74c2540d084
spent
true